A hip-hop reimagining of
The Great Gatsby that fails both as an update of F. Scott Fitzgerald's dissection of American aspirations and class barriers and on its own boorish terms, this shallow tragedy of manners was conceived by Andrew Lauren, the son of designer Ralph (who, coincidentally, costumed the 1971 remake of GATSBY). Journalist Tre (Andre Royo) is assigned to profile self-made rap mogul Summer G (Richard T. Jones) for "True Flow" magazine.
